ARKRAY is a global healthcare company contributing to the health and well-being of people all over the world through the development of new technologies. With over 65 years of experience, our products are used in 120 different countries worldwide and are still growing, especially in Europe. ARKRAY entered the European market directly for the first time in 2021 and is now looking for an aggressive Business Development Manager who can help us grow and expand our sales in the UK. This position will plan and execute strategies to market and sell ARKRAY's top-of-the-line products into new and established hospitals, labs, clinics, as well as related markets.
